Output 18c84c024da6a93fa7002eab9e3c31027249c196a00f382cb1c79aab4d18f00c: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b28d7763f6e413e2505de0e629c42f4c847da092 OP_EQUAL
address
3Hy7fwmwfsBDz86KvydEAsF8hxaitAsKKQ
transaction
18c84c024da6a93fa7002eab9e3c31027249c196a00f382cb1c79aab4d18f00c
spent
true